Team Work
Customers experience teamwork as one of the most important factors in creating
satisfaction where various departments and individuals from the same
organization must work together to meets the customer’s needs. This can dramatically affect the customer’s experience of a
company, causing them to be delighted or dissatisfied.
Interdepartmental as well as unit level team work is a cultural imperative in organizations
who strive for excellence. Becoming a high performing team is an objective which requires training &
practice.

Pre-course 55 point team assessment
The Quality Values Total Team Assessment is administered anonymously ahead of
the program with all data compiled into a comprehensive statistical report
on the attending team. This instrument, based upon universally accepted characteristics of high
performing teams, is broken into seven categories such as skills,
performance, leadership, climate etc.. Strengths and weaknesses are identified as well as an overall score
of how well the team is living up to its potential. This baseline measurement is utilized over the life of the team to
target opportunities for improvement as well as to measure real growth and
evolution of the team. The assessment is used as an effective training design guide to select
specific areas and exercises which will of most benefit to each particular
team.

Peer Feedback
A confidential peer feedback process is delivered where team members give
one another anonymous feedback about their individual behaviors- both
positive and negative. Each individual receives pointers on increasing their effectiveness on the team
from fellow team members’ point of view. This can be a powerful and valuable process that helps eliminate
individual blocks to commitment and develops greater understanding and
appreciation for each team member.

Action Planning
An in depth action planning segment is held as the final component of the
training. This action planning session focuses on specific objectives the team s willing to
commit to which will continue to aid them in becoming more of a high
performing team. Developing new behavioral norms, changing actual work processes and meetings,
changing roles and responsibilities and more are all typical outcomes of
the action planning session. Specific roles and responsibilities and accountability are assigned along with
realistic time schedule for implementation.
